Skolkoll score is Skolkoll's composite indicator based on available data sources. It is not an official quality measure and should be read together with the underlying data.

3 of 5 score dimensions have school-specific data.

When school-specific data is missing for a dimension, the neutral value 50 is used. That does not automatically lower the school, but it makes the score less informative.

Hågadalsskolan is a medium-sized municipal compulsory school with 300 pupils. The share of qualified teachers (85%) is above the national average of 72%.
